by anton89
cheers guys.
Today adjusted the clearances on the valve train, cylinder 6 was 0.45 insted of 0.25

hopefully now the anoying tap should disapear. was going to replaise the tappets but desided against it until I deside on the turbo and cam setup when the block and head will get a full rebuild.
Off to pick up some high temp paint for the manifold and rocker cover, contemplaiting boring black but might detail it in red. unsure as yet, I want her to have an eliment of evil in her final look. will post some picks once its done.
whilst messin underneath i litteraly tapped a brake line and got a crotch coverd in brake fluid.
yet another job to add to the quickly expanding list of things to do.

went to bedford autodrome a few months back and forgot to upload the pics, shes pritty much as was appart from new polly bushes, funds are way too low to properly start the project, been collecting bits and bobs but wanted a benchmark as is to work from. main issues found, terrible roll, way too much lift in the faster corners. but all in all she kept up to what i threw at her.
Project plan
strip,
abs delete,
one way adjustable custom shocks designed in partnership with a friend who has access to parts,
sort out potentiometers, g meters and all other data logging
fabricate the cage I designed,
fit seats,
wilwoods,
then going to toy with different rim sizes with the g meters to pick what size i'm going to run.
rear diffuser and front dam, yet to designed in CFD package
in july full engine and gearbox strip + lightening.
